How does California state licensing affect assisted living facilities in Echo Lake?

All assisted living facilities in Echo Lake must be licensed by the California Department of Social Services, Community Care Licensing Division. This ensures they meet state standards for safety, staffing, resident care, and facility maintenance. Families can verify a facility's license status and review any past citations through the state's online Care Facility Search tool. Local facilities also adhere to El Dorado County health and safety codes specific to the mountainous environment.

Senior Living Costs in Echo Lake, CA: A Monthly Guide

Understanding the average monthly cost for senior living is one of the most pressing concerns for families in Echo Lake, California, as they navigate this important transition. It’s a topic that blends financial planning with deep emotional care, and having clear, realistic expectations can bring immense peace of mind during a challenging time. While national averages provide a starting point, the unique character of our mountain community means costs and considerations here have their own nuances.

In broad terms, senior living is typically categorized by the level of care provided. Independent living communities, which offer private residences, social activities, and minimal assistance, often represent the most affordable tier. Nationally, you might see figures starting around $2,500 to $4,000 per month. Assisted living, which provides help with daily activities like bathing, medication management, and meals, carries a higher average, often ranging from $4,000 to $6,000 or more monthly. Memory care for dementia, requiring specialized staff and secure environments, usually starts at a higher baseline. It’s crucial to remember these are national benchmarks. In California, and particularly in desirable areas, these numbers tend to be on the higher end of the spectrum.

For Echo Lake families, several local factors directly influence cost. Our serene, forested environment is a tremendous benefit, but it also means a more limited number of facilities right in town compared to larger urban centers. Many families look to nearby communities like South Lake Tahoe, Placerville, or even the Carson Valley in Nevada for options. This geographic consideration can affect cost; proximity to major medical centers or resort areas can increase prices, while a slightly longer drive might offer more budget-friendly alternatives. The mountain climate itself is a factor—facilities built to withstand heavy snow and ensure year-round accessibility may have different operational costs that are reflected in monthly fees.

When you receive a monthly quote, understanding what is included is as important as the number itself. Some communities offer an all-inclusive rate covering rent, utilities, meals, housekeeping, and a certain level of care. Others use a tiered or à la carte model, where a base rent covers essentials, and care services are added on, causing the bill to fluctuate. Always ask for a detailed, written breakdown. Inquire about potential annual increases and the policy for if your loved one’s care needs change. Will they need to move to a different unit or pay a significantly higher fee? Planning for future costs is just as critical as budgeting for today.

Navigating this financial landscape can feel overwhelming, but you are not without resources. We strongly encourage families to explore potential financial assistance. Long-term care insurance policies, if your loved one has one, can offset a significant portion of costs. Veterans and surviving spouses may be eligible for Aid and Attendance benefits through the VA. Consulting with a local elder law attorney in the Tahoe region can provide guidance on Medi-Cal planning and asset protection strategies tailored to California’s rules.
